IEEE 802.16 Working Group Letter Ballot #22 is now open, through 9 
July 2006 AOE. The ballot is on the following question:

*"To forward IEEE P802.16k/D1 
<http://ieee802.org/16/pubs/80216k.html> for LMSC Sponsor Ballot."

Title: "Media Access Control (MAC) Bridges - Bridging of 802.16"

This draft is a proposed amendment to IEEE Std 802.1D-2004.

The announcement document IEEE 802.16-06/029:
	<http://ieee802.org/16/docs/06/80216-06_029.pdf>

details the procedures. It also tells you how to participate and 
explains the Members' obligation to do so. "Membership shall be lost 
if two consecutive, or two of any three consecutive, Working Group 
letter ballots for which the member was eligible are not returned or 
are returned with an abstention other than for 'lack of technical 
expertise'."
